Digitalis (Lutea) Locations
I'm not sure if there's already a thread like this, but figured it might help someone out.

See map here:
https://www.facebook.com/photo.php?fbid=10211717836890367&set=a.2896037048957.146582.1501262854&type=3&theater

Map is based on North being to the top.

1. West of Ditadi Abandoned Village / Southeast of Outpost 10
2. Almost straight south of Outpost 18, North and just east a little of Outpost 23
3. At Outpost 23
4. Southeast of Outpost 13 and NE of Outpost 16
5. Little bit east of outpost 16
6. West and bit south of Outpost 20 off the road to Nioka Station
7. Encampment Northwest of Ngumba Industrial Zone
8 Luftwa Valley South just a bit from the Mansion.

F430 26 ENE 2017 a las 1:20 p. m. 
You don't get rewards for "infiltrating" your own platforms...
You can visit your FOBs or train there but you don't really get anything.

Combat platform gives a bit of haoma as well as one other that escapes me now.
Medical gives a fair bit of haoma and lutea plus all other plants.
R&D gives a tonne of wormwood and black carrot.
Intel gives golden crescent and something else as well.
Support and base dev only give mineral resources, fuel and minor metal respectively.
Command platform gives a balanced selection of all materials and plants, but focuses on biological resource.

How to win at FOB:
-Roll, roll and oh did i mention roll? Crouch walk when you absolutely don't see anyone in sight
-Square camo/Battle dress
-Abuse noctocyanin *5
-Throw mags, you'll be amazed how even S++ sniper guards can be fooled
-*7 S1000 Air S for anything within 40m, Lethal Sniper for sniping drones/NL Sniper for guards, Lethal pistol for shooting cameras and sensors
-Dive up stairs
-Your goal is the core. Material containers/extracting security guards should be 2nd in your priority

Play FOB Events e.g. "Mosquito's Legacy" - start on Medical Platform. Succeed and get among all the other medicinal plants also 140 Digitalis Lutea and 210 Haoma rewarded (You get all medicinal plants at once that way!) Play as often as you wish.

Edit:

You don't have to complete all objectives, you just gotta make it to the core. Only two decks, starting deck and the core deck. It's security Lvl 9(!). If you can't manage to tranqualise 3 guards with a handgun, another one with a sniper rifle with a headshot at at least 60 m (2 objectives at once) and to take out 8 guards of silly lvl 9 in total... then I fear this game isn't for you anyway. Wonder how you'd play SP then.

You don't have to make it to the core within 5 minutes... you don't even have to take out 8, let alone all those guards... most points are rewarded for "infiltration successful, no kills, no alerts" = 2,000 in addition to 1,300 for "infiltration successful" followed by 1,010 points for "neutralized 8 security guards" but again: the latter are not needed, just nice to have.

Successful infiltration is all that matters, even when you kill and raise alarms! You have 30(!) minutes to somehow make it to the core without getting killed...!
